This is where our 1,4,12,12 framework comes into play. Designed to capture individual giving moments at various touchpoints, this method ensures that every donor feels recognized throughout their journey, enabling you to build cherished relationships.

Here's how it works:

1st Gift: Familiar. On the 1st gift you are becoming familiar with your donor. Express your gratitude with a personal touch right after they give.

4th Gift: Friends. On 4th time giving your donor is letting you know they are a part of your church. This is the perfect opportunity to make sure they are fully connected.

12th Gift: Family. On the 12th gift your donor is family, celebrate all the great things you have done together AND most importantly - promote recurring giving.

12 Weeks: Lastly, ensure that you are reaching out at least once every twelve weeks, connecting them with the ongoing impact of their generosity.

By implementing this tailored approach, you not only enhance the donor's experience but also inspire a deeper commitment to your mission.
